With the transition to Sphinx 3, new warnings were generated by
automarkup, exposing bugs in the regexes.
The warnings were caused by the expressions matching words in the
translated versions of the documentation, since any unicode character
was matched.
Fix the regular expression by making the C regexes use ASCII and
ensuring the expressions only match the beginning of words,
in order to avoid warnings like this:
WARNING: Unparseable C cross-reference: '调用debugfs_rename'
That's probably due to the lack of using spaces between words
on Chinese.

While Sphinx 2 used a single c:type role for struct, union, enum and
typedef, Sphinx 3 uses a specific role for each one.
To keep backward compatibility, detect the Sphinx version and use the
correct roles for that version.

Since Sphinx 3.0, the C domain code was rewritten, but only
after version 3.1 it got support for setting namespaces on
C domains, with is something that it is required, in order to
document system calls, like ioctl() and others.
As part of changing the documentation subsystem to properly
build with Sphinx 3.1+, add support for such new tag:
.. c:namespace::"
Such tag optionally replaces the optional "name" tag for functions,
setting a single namespace domain for all C references found
at the file.
With that, it should be possible to convert existing
documentation to be compatible with both Sphinx 1.x/2.x and
3.1+.

While kernel-doc needs to parse parameters in order to
identify its name, it shouldn't be touching the type,
as parsing it is very difficult, and errors happen.
One current error is when parsing this parameter:
const u32 (*tab)[256]
Found at ./lib/crc32.c, on this function:
u32 __pure crc32_be_generic (u32 crc, unsigned char const *p, size_t len, const u32 (*tab)[256], u32 polynomial);
The current logic mangles it, producing this output:
const u32 ( *tab
That's something that it is not recognizeable.
So, instead, let's push the argument as-is, and use it
when printing the function prototype and when describing
each argument.

There's currently a bug with the way kernel-doc script
counts line numbers that can be seen with:
$ ./scripts/kernel-doc -rst -enable-lineno include/linux/math64.h >all && ./scripts/kernel-doc -rst -internal -enable-lineno include/linux/math64.h >int && diff -U0 int all
--- int 2020-09-28 12:58:08.927486808 +0200
+++ all 2020-09-28 12:58:08.905486845 +0200
@@ -1 +1 @@
-#define LINENO 27
+#define LINENO 26
@@ -3 +3 @@
-#define LINENO 16
+#define LINENO 15
@@ -9 +9 @@
-#define LINENO 17
+#define LINENO 16
...
This is happening with perl version 5.30.3, but I'm not
so sure if this is a perl bug, or if this is due to something
else.
In any case, fixing it is easy. Basically, when "-internal"
parameter is used, the process_export_file() function opens the
handle "IN". This makes the line number to be incremented, as the
handler for the main open is also "IN".
Fix the problem by using a different handler for the
main open().
While here, add a missing close for it.

With Sphinx 3.x, the ".. c:type:" tag was changed to accept either:
.. c:type:: typedef-like declaration
.. c:type:: name
Using it for other types (including functions) don't work anymore.
So, there are newer tags for macro, enum, struct, union, and others,
which doesn't exist on older versions.
Add a check for the Sphinx version and change the produced tags
accordingly.

A recent change to the checksum code removed usage of some extra
arguments, alongside with storage on the stack for those, and the stack
pointer no longer needed to be adjusted in the function prologue.
But a left over subtraction wasn't removed in the function epilogue,
causing the function to return with the stack pointer moved 16 bytes
away from where it should have. This corrupted local state and lead to
weird crashes.
This simply removes the leftover instruction from the epilogue.
